WebIf level of node is equal to L, then print node and return. Recursively traverse left and right sub trees at level L + 1. Time Complexity : O (N 2) where N is the number of nodes in binary tree. printNodesAtLevel takes O (N) time to print nodes of a single level. As we are printing nodes of L levels we will call printNodesAtLevel L times.
WebA simple solution would be to print all nodes of level h first, followed by level h-1, until level 1, where h is the tree’s height. We can print all nodes present in a level by modifying the preorder traversal on the tree. In zigzag order, level 1 is printed from left to right, level 2 from right to left and so on. This means odd levels should get printed from left to right and even level right to left.
